Seared Steak with Garlic String Beans and Roasted Potatoes
Pan-seared sirloin steak served with crispy roasted potatoes and garlic-sautéed string beans, finished with a perfectly jammy fried egg.
INGREDIENTS
6 oz Top Sirloin Steak
150g White Potatoes
100g Green Beans
2 tsp Olive Oil
1 large Egg
1 clove Garlic
PREPARATION
Preheat your oven to 400°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Toss the cubed potatoes with half of the olive oil and a pinch of sea salt, then roast for 25 minutes until the edges are golden.
Season the sirloin steak generously with salt and black pepper on both sides.
Heat a heavy skillet over medium-high heat with a drizzle of oil and sear the steak for 4 minutes per side for medium-rare.
Transfer the steak to a plate to rest while you sauté the string beans and minced garlic in the same pan until tender-crisp.
In a separate small non-stick skillet, fry the egg until the whites are set but the yolk remains beautifully jammy.
Plate the steak alongside the roasted potatoes and garlic beans, topping the beef with the fried egg for extra richness.
